Skip to content

Commit d45428a

Browse files
committed
refactor: tweaks to sort review comments
1 parent 0d3b6c2 commit d45428a

1 file changed

Lines changed: 1 addition & 4 deletions

File tree

src/dve/metadata_parser/domain_types.py

Lines changed: 1 addition &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-282,17 +282,14 @@ def validate(cls, value: Optional[Union[dt.date, str]]) -> Optional[dt.date]:
282282
elif cls.DATE_FORMAT is not None:
283283
try:
284284
date = dt.datetime.strptime(value, cls.DATE_FORMAT).date()
285-
if cls.strict and not (date.strftime(cls.DATE_FORMAT) == value):
285+
if cls.strict and (date.strftime(cls.DATE_FORMAT) != value):
286286
raise ValueError
287287
except ValueError as err:
288288
raise ValueError(
289289
f"Unable to parse provided datetime in format {cls.DATE_FORMAT}"
290290
) from err # pylint: disable=line-too-long
291291
else:
292292
raise ValueError("No date format provided")
293-
294-
295-
296293

297294
return date
298295

0 commit comments

Comments
 (0)